Frequently Asked Questions about the 10045 ZIP Code Apartments with EV Charging

What is the Cheapest EV Charging apartment in 10045?

Currently the most affordable Apartment in 10045 with EV Charging is at Halstead Providence listed at $2,130.

How much is the average rent for 10045 Apartments with EV Charging?

The average rent for a Apartment in 10045 with EV Charging is $3,304.

What is the largest 10045 Apartment for rent with EV Charging?

Today's Apartment with EV Charging and the most square footage in 10045 is a 2,604 square feet unit starting from $2,338 at Center Place.

What is the average size for 10045 Apartments for rent with EV Charging?

The average size for a rental with EV Charging in 10045 is currently at 473 sq ft.
